Your browser cookies must be enabled in order to apply for this job. Please contact support@jobscore.com if you need further instruction on how to do that.

Senior Engineer - AI Compilers and Libraries

Engineering | Remote: USA, Canada or Mexico | Full Time

Job Description

About Us:

SambaNova Systems is an AI innovation company that empowers organizations to deploy best-in-class solutions for computer vision, natural language processing, recommendation, and AI for science with confidence. SambaNova's flagship offering, Dataflow-as-a-Service™, helps organizations rapidly deploy AI in days, unlocking new revenue and boosting operational efficiency. SambaNova's DataScale® is an integrated software and hardware system using Reconfigurable Dataflow Architecture™ (RDA), along with open standards and user interfaces.

The Sr. Engineer will be responsible for the development of key libraries, programming models, and tools for the novel SambaNova hardware. The AI compilers & libraries team members are responsible for driving innovation in full-stack infrastructure and optimization algorithms that enable state-of-art ML model performance on the SambaNova platform. This person will operate at the intersection of algorithms and software/hardware systems at SambaNova.

Responsibilities:

  • Responsible for library and tools development for SambaNova hardware
  • Drive key programming model abstractions and AI primitives for robust support of current & future AI workloads
  • Work with peers, domain experts, developers, customers, and work across the enterprise seeking optimal solutions
  • Use your experience within the AI frameworks and libraries domain to drive the team forward on product creation
  • Develop, integrate, and implement products
  • Provide support for proposals in key areas aligned with core team competencies

Requirements:

  • Experience with performance optimization and modeling of ML primitives on accelerators
  • Experience with math and/or deep learning library development
  • Experience with tools and scripting to boost developer productivity
  • Fundamental understanding of key ML verticals: Vision, NLP, Recommendation
  • Experience with common compiler development practices and methodologies
  • Experience building and deploying software products

Bonus Points:

  • An appreciation for process and developing cross-disciplinary collaboration
  • Excitement about high-performance systems engineering and performance debugging
  • Experience with one or more deep learning frameworks (i.e. TensorFlow, PyTorch) is a plus

More about us:

AI is here. With SambaNova, customers are deploying the power of AI and deep learning in weeks rather than years to meet the demands of the AI-enabled world. SambaNova’s flagship offering, Dataflow-as-a-ServiceTM, is a complete solution purpose-built for AI and deep learning that overcomes the limitations of legacy technology to power the large and complex models that enable customers to discover new opportunities, unlock new revenue and boost operational efficiency.

Headquartered in Palo Alto, California, SambaNova Systems was founded in 2017 by industry luminaries, hardware, and software design experts from Sun/Oracle and Stanford University. Investors include SoftBank Vision Fund 2, funds and accounts managed by BlackRock, Intel Capital, GV, Walden International, Temasek, GIC, Redline Capital, Atlantic Bridge Ventures, Celesta, and several others.

SambaNova Systems is proud to be an Equal Opportunity and Affirmative Action employer. We welcome applicants from all backgrounds. We do not discriminate based upon race, religion, color, ancestry, national origin, gender (including pregnancy, childbirth, or related medical conditions), sexual orientation, gender identity, gender expression, age, marital status, status as a protected veteran, status as an individual with a disability, or other applicable legally protected characteristics.